[ ] Recall pallet — Voltbay chargers. Heads up: the full pallet of recalled Voltbay Q2 chargers is shrink-wrapped and tagged red at Bay 4 of the Kellermont depot. Don't let anyone split it; the whole thing goes back to the Trennick returns hub in one run. Driver should grab the recall manifest from the cage office before loading, and count the cartons against it — should be 48. The hand-over instruction for the courier is below.

dispatch memo: the silmir norius courier leaves the ulaiel ledger at gate 8946 under passcode 174913

# Pricing experiment: Project Turnstile Tango
# Heads up for release cuts — these constants drive the A/B split for the
# Larkfield Arena dynamic ticket pricing trial. Don't hotfix them mid-cycle;
# the Fennwick analytics job assumes they stay frozen per release train.
# If the experiment flag is off, everything falls back to flat pricing and
# none of this matters. The knobs that shipped with this cycle are listed below.

constants for kaduf-hadup:
QUOTAS = {
    "zorath": 2,
    "ralael": 5,
}

Heads up: if the Lintrock baseline file in the Quarrow repo drifts from main, CI fails with a "stale baseline" error even when the code is fine. Quick fix is to regenerate the baseline on a clean checkout and re-push. If a customer build is blocked, confirm the failing run matches the token below before escalating.

build token for yadug-yagag: htk21_c863c33eb8b82c0c9c152

## Deployment

Glad you're taking a look at this. Snagglint is our documentation linter — it crawls the docs repo on each merge and flags broken anchors, stale version strings, and banned phrases. It runs as a short-lived job, no persistent daemon, so the attack surface is mostly the repo checkout and the rules bundle it fetches at startup. It has read-only access everywhere except its own report bucket. Nothing user-facing is exposed. For your review, the job launches with the configuration shown below.

settings of bagag-yahaf:
[briael]
team = ralwyn
access_code = ac_b09a9c
host = briael.halixlabs.example
port = 11211
owner = sorius.praiel
peer = jormir.zemvarcorp.internal